Subject: Handover — Relay compression notes

Hi Mirela,

Quick handoff before I'm out. The websocket compression tradeoff doc for plugin authors is nearly done — short version: permessage-deflate saves bandwidth on Driftline but spikes CPU on small frames, so plugins should disable it under 512 bytes. Benchmark results live in the metrics database; plugin authors can query them read-only. Connection details are below.

primary connection of baweg-kagug = mysql://fenys_svc:CnALw69@db-056e.norvanet.test:5432/rusvan

Break-glass access — Ploughline telemetry gateway. The gateway ingests telemetry fromArdmoor-built harvesters and tractors; if the auth service is down and field units are dropping data, break-glass lets you bypass token validation for up to one hour. Use only during a declared incident, and notify the platform channel immediately after. The bypass console on the gateway host is sealed; entering break-glass mode requires the passphrase below.

unlock words, bawef-kahap: sorax-sorir-quenys-aldok

## v2.9.0 — Setting renamed

As part of migrating scheduled jobs from plain cron to the Loomgate workflow engine, the old `CRON_DISPATCH_MODE` setting has been renamed to `WORKFLOW_DISPATCH_MODE`. The old name is still read for one release but logs a deprecation warning; support should advise customers to update their env files now. Behavior is unchanged — values `serial` and `fanout` mean the same thing. Note that Loomgate also requires its own queue credential, so customer env files must gain the following line.

sealed setting: LEDGER_TOKEN20=6148d35bbb480b0ab79e

Visitors may not use the bike cage or parking gates unescorted. Reception issues a day pass only after the host confirms by phone. Cyclists lock bikes inside the cage; no overnight storage. Drivers use Gate B only; Gate A is staff-only. Return passes before 18:00. Report faulty gates to Facilities immediately. Log every pass issued in the gate book. For escorted access, the current gate code is:

turnstile pass: bdg-SVX-1